Output 86eebe51077255263859d81444d98a1de3719e6e304f8f1ee8ddd4a701505449:5

value
38743696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3533eecadac7022535134921576e81f6076ec739 OP_EQUALVERIFY OP_CHECKSIG
address
15rK2XAMKuhg74ZC9MH2SUWsSf6egEbNTe
transaction
86eebe51077255263859d81444d98a1de3719e6e304f8f1ee8ddd4a701505449
spent
true